Assume, I have the following class:
@JsonIgnoreProperties(ignoreUnknown = true)
@JsonInclude(JsonInclude.Include.NON_NULL)
public class ObjectOfMonitoring {
private BigInteger id;
private Map<String, Object> properties = new HashMap<>();
@JsonAnySetter
public void add(String key, Object value) {
properties.put(key, value);
}
@JsonAnyGetter
public Map<String, Object> getProperties() {
return properties;
}
I test it in the following code:
ObjectOfMonitoring objectOfMonitoring = new ObjectOfMonitoring();
objectOfMonitoring.setId(BigInteger.ONE);
objectOfMonitoring.add("key1", "value1");
String jsonInString = mapper.writeValueAsString(objectOfMonitoring);
System.out.println(jsonInString);
I want to get result:
{"id":1,"key2":"value2","key1":"value1"}
But actual result is:
{"id":1,"properties":{"key2":"value2","key1":"value1"}}
What do I do incorrectly? And how to get the expected result?
